About This Home

As of March 2021

Beautifully maintained quiet luxury awaits you at Clorevia Farm. Named for the granddaughter of a landowner centuries ago, Clorevia is a hidden gem of hunt country perfection. If you dream of riding to the hounds, you cannot find a better farm to do so. If your inclinations tend toward non-equestrian pursuits, Clorevia can serve as your perfect retreat to savor the nearby wineries, restaurants, and peaceful pastoral beauty of the Rappahannock Countryside. But there s little need to leave home to do so, with your own private river frontage, gorgeous fields, rolling hills, and fantastic trails at your doorstep, Clorevia is a place apart from the cares of the wider world.Main ResidenceAlthough built all at one time in 1991, the main residence at Clorevia mirrors the Virginia manor house tradition of generations of additional rooms added as fortunes grew. The house feels as though it has been a home for ages, and the added rooms are designed in a way to show a sense of continuity over the centuries in a well loved home. The main house at Clorevia is an inviting center hall Federal style home with an L addition typical of the Piedmont, incorporating a master suite, gourmet kitchen, mud room/laundry, study, and large family room. The traditional layout of the formal living room and dining room easily transitions to the more casual great room adjacent to the centrally located kitchen. There are plenty of entertaining options, both indoors and out. French doors connect screened areas to extend indoor space, and stone patios and terraces outside the great room provide even more outdoor living and entertaining space. A spacious office/study accessible by staircase or elevator provides a private retreat at one end of the house, while the ground floor master suite provides the same at the other end.Clorevia has several dependencies to ensure smooth functioning of the estate. All are thoughtfully positioned on the farm to maximize the beauty as well as convenience in running a top tier horse farm. These include a 2 bedroom tenant cottage, a 7 stall barn, with office, tack room, laundry, feed room, wash stall and large storage area. An additional machine storage barn and shed is nearby. Clorevia Farm is a turn-key equestrian property. With minor adjustments, however, the farm is equally suited for sheep, cattle, or small livestock. The barns are at sufficient remove from the main house to easily enable rental of the equestrian facilities without disturbing residents. All interior farm road surfaces are paved with a pea gravel coating. Drains and culverts are all stone lined. There is extensive landscaping around the main house and cottage and along the farm drive. The farm is approximately 75% open fenced paddocks and about 25% wooded perimeter. The four large board fenced paddocks also feature a large fenced aisle separating the two front paddocks. All four paddocks have automatic waterers. Large run in sheds in all four paddocks (plus an additional run-in in a non-fenced pasture) allow for considerable outside boarding in addition to the 7 stalls in the barn.Extensive frontage on the Rappahannock River affords spectacular and private entertaining and fishing options. A large open grassy lawn along the river provides plenty of space for enjoying picnics and other family fun. Although a very pleasant walk, it s equally easy to drive fro the house or the cottage along the farm lane to reach the river below.Clorevia Farm is protected by a Conservation Easement, as is much of sought after North Poes Road. In this highly protected landscape of bridal and walking trails among neighboring farms nothing can be built to mar the landscape within the viewshed of Clorevia Farm.
